President Donald Trump tweeted early Friday morning he and first lady Melania Trump have tested positive for the coronavirus. "Tonight, @FLOTUS and I tested positive for COVID-19," Trump tweeted. "We will begin our quarantine and recovery process immediately. We will get through this TOGETHER!"The president confirmed late Thursday that Hope Hicks, a senior White House staffer who serves as counselor to the president, was infected with the coronavirus."The White House medical team and I will maintain a vigilant watch and appreciate the support provided by some of our country’s greatest medical professionals and institutions," Dr. Sean Conley, physician to the president, said. "Rest assured, I expect the President to continue carrying out his duties without disruption while recovering and I will keep you updated on any future developments."While Conley is optimistic for the president's recovery, according to CDC guidance, given Trump's weight and age, he is at an enhanced risk of complications from the coronavirus. "Hope Hicks, who has been working so hard without even taking a small break, has just tested positive for Covid 19. Terrible! The First Lady and I are waiting for our test results. In the meantime, we will begin our quarantine process!" Trump tweeted Thursday evening.Her infection was first reported by ABC News and Bloomberg.Hicks was on board Air Force One during Trump’s trip to Minnesota yesterday, and to Cleveland on Tuesday. Photos taken by the Associated Press on Wednesday show Hicks was in close proximity of several other senior staffers, including Jared Kushner, Stephen Miller and Dan Scavino. ABC News reported that Hicks was on board the presidential helicopter Marine One with the president on Wednesday. None of the staffers were seen wearing a mask entering Marine One. Earlier this week, Trump mocked his opponent Joe Biden in the presidential debate for his use of a mask."Tonight as an example, everybody had a test and you've had social distancing and all of the things that you have to," Trump said on Tuesday. "But I wear a mask when needed. I wear masks. I don't wear masks like him. Every time you see him he has a mask. He could be speaking 200 feet away and he shows up with the biggest mask I've ever seen."Trump said on Fox News late Thursday evening that he is awaiting test results to find out if he has the virus."I'll get my test back either tonight or first thing tomorrow morning," Trump told Fox News.ABC News said that Hicks was among a “tight group of advisers” to contract the coronavirus.“The President takes the health and safety of himself and everyone who works in support of him and the American people very seriously,” White House spokesperson Judd Deere said in a statement on Thursday. “White House Operations collaborates with the Physician to the President and the White House Military Office to ensure all plans and procedures incorporate current CDC guidance and best practices for limiting COVID-19 exposure to the greatest extent possible both on complex and when the President is traveling."Despite Hicks' diagnosis, Trump remained out of the White House on Thursday. The CDC states that those who have been in close contact with someone who has the coronavirus should quarantine for 14 days. Trump was originally going to meet with supporters on Friday in Washington before heading to Florida for a Make America Great Rally. Those events have been canceled, according to the White House. It's unclear how long President and first lady Trump will quarantine. First lady Melania Trump also tweeted about her diagnosis."As too many Americans have done this year, @POTUS & I are quarantining at home after testing positive for COVID-19," the first lady said early Friday morning. President Donald Trump threw some red meat to his base this week and claimed he was prepared to defy the Constitution and end birthright citizenship in the U.S.His comments led to cheers from immigration hardliners, outrage from his Democratic critics and a few notable rebukes from senior Republicans in Congress who usually stand behind him.Trump botched some claims about birthright citizenship, such as when he said the U.S. is the only country with that law. Many countries offer the same. A number of legal experts say it is highly unlikely he can end the practice with an executive order-- as did Speaker of the House Paul Ryan.The timing of the proposal dovetails with the President's broader efforts to make the midterm election about illegal immigration, a topic that animates his base. Trump and his allies tie birthright citizenship to the broader effort to curtail illegal immigration. 906

Ilhan Omar, D-Minnesota, has responded to comments President Donald Trump made at a rally on Tuesday in which he implied that because Omar's is a Somali immigrant that it lessened her status as a lawmaker.Trump made the comments Thursday while attacking the Democratic party's progressive wing, a group that goes by "The Squad.""We're going to win the state of Minnesota because of (Omar), they say," Trump said during a rally in Pennsylvania on Tuesday. "She's telling us how to run our country. How did you do where you came from? How is your country doing?"Omar was born in Somalia, but her family fled the war-torn country when she was a child. She arrived in the United States in the 1990s and her family moved to Minneapolis in 1997. She is a naturalized American citizen.Omar is the first Somali-American representatives in Congress and the first woman of color to represent Minnesota.Omar responded to Trump's comments in a series of tweets on Tuesday night."Firstly, this is my country & I am a member of the House that impeached you. President Donald Trump's son has been called for jury duty in Manhattan, TMZ reports.Donald Trump Jr., the president's oldest son, reported to a jury pool room in the New York County Criminal Court building today, Feb. 28. Secret Service was surrounding the building, TMZ says.The courthouse reportedly had a big line to enter it, possibly from increased security. 372
